Quantum Basics: The Building Blocks of Quantum Computing

Quantum computers might seem like science fiction, but they're built on real principles of quantum mechanics—the science of how things work at the tiniest scales. While traditional technology follows the rules we see in everyday life, quantum computers harness strange behaviors that only appear in the microscopic world.

This guide explains the key quantum principles that power these revolutionary machines, using simple comparisons to help you understand what's happening behind the scenes.
